一、搭建MySQL主從集群的步驟
1.安裝MySQL:在主從服務(wù)器上都需要安裝MySQL數(shù)據(jù)庫,版本要一致。
yflog日志和設(shè)置server-id。
3.創(chuàng)建從服務(wù)器:在從服務(wù)器上創(chuàng)建一個新的MySQL實例,并將主服務(wù)器的數(shù)據(jù)復(fù)制到從服務(wù)器。
yf配置文件,設(shè)置server-id和啟用從服務(wù)器。
5.測試主從復(fù)制:在主服務(wù)器上插入一條新的數(shù)據(jù),查看從服務(wù)器是否同步了這條數(shù)據(jù)。
二、MySQL主從集群的優(yōu)化實踐
1.優(yōu)化主服務(wù)器:為了保證主服務(wù)器的穩(wěn)定性和性能,可以采取以下措施:
(1)設(shè)置合理的緩存大小,避免頻繁的磁盤讀寫操作。
(2)合理的數(shù)據(jù)庫設(shè)計,避免大量的冗余數(shù)據(jù)。
(3)定期備份數(shù)據(jù)庫,保證數(shù)據(jù)的安全性。
2.優(yōu)化從服務(wù)器:為了提高從服務(wù)器的性能,可以采取以下措施:
(1)設(shè)置合理的緩存大小,避免頻繁的磁盤讀寫操作。
(2)避免在從服務(wù)器上執(zhí)行大量的寫操作,以免影響主服務(wù)器的性能。
(3)使用延遲復(fù)制功能,避免從服務(wù)器在高峰期同時讀取數(shù)據(jù)。
3.監(jiān)控和診斷:為了及時發(fā)現(xiàn)和解決問題,可以使用MySQL自帶的監(jiān)控工具和第三方工具進行監(jiān)控和診斷。
通過本文的介紹,讀者可以了解到MySQL主從集群的搭建過程和優(yōu)化實踐。在實際應(yīng)用過程中,需要根據(jù)具體情況進行調(diào)整和優(yōu)化,以達到更好的性能和可用性。